Full Version: JAXsonVILs 1st Mock 2017
You're currently viewing a stripped down version of our content. View the full version with proper formatting.
Round 1: Malik Hooker FS OSU - Hooker is a great prospect with great hands and speed to play a good cover Safety. Needs to work on tackling but hopefully that can be coached up.


Round 2: Dan Feeney OG Indiana - Fills a big need, IMO, at OG. Would start immediately at RG and push Cann back to LG, which is his natural spot.


Round 3: Joe Mixon RB Oklahoma - Not a popular pick, and not one I wanted to make but the talent level is too valuable to pass up here in the 3rd.


Round 4: Adam Shaheen TE Ashland - My favorite TE prospect from a value standpoint. Big and versatile he will be a starter day 1.


Round 5: Shaquill Griffin CB UCF - Physical freak at CB. Will need time to develop and he will have that chance on this team.


Round 6: Alek Torgersen QB Penn - Small school QB that I believe has huge upside. Hopefully this will get Henne off the squad.


Round 7: Tarik Cohen RB NC A&T - Nicknamed the human joystick. Undersized player who is lightning quick. Would be used as a return man and possibly develop into a nice 3rd down option.


Round 7: Fred Stevenson FB FSU - Bring back some power football!
